Ideas about Selling Your House Swiftly During Financial Crisis
These tough economic times and economic trouble many are going through at the moment has shown to be a significant challenge for many. Home owners suffer the most in the time an economic depression as their greatest asset, their property, will lose some of its value. Before the value of a homeowner’s property drops too low many choose to sell their property and need to do so rapidly. How can a property owner sell property fast during a time of financial crisis? Here are some ideas to keep in mind when putting your house on the market during this period.
Picking a cash buyer may seem to be a tedious task when actually a property owner has numerous choices. Numerous investors prepared to pay cash for properties aren’t professional and a home owner should have a “middle man” to help provide them with truthful tips and advice on the selling potential of your property. Due to this, a home owner should also be open to that 3rd party’s recommendations if they desire to sell their property quickly. An expert cash investor is going to be truthful and upfront with a home owner and are able to tell them just how much their property is worth and how much the market price should be initially set at so that you can sell his or her home quickly.
Along with honesty, an experienced cash investor is going to be able to open your mind to other available choices for example acquiring housing tax benefits and debt reduction plans. Before choosing an investor which will help you through each step you must consider the following tips.
1. Look around at different cash investors and shop around. Find what they stand for and what his or her vision is as well as how he or she is going to help you sell your home swiftly. If you find somebody that you trust, has an great quantity of knowledge, and has been helpful to you then take the opportunity!
2. Now which you have searching for cash investors it’s essential to fully understand WHO you could trust. The majority of realtors will want to put your home on the market for much more than it’s worth; they wish your business, plain and simple. If you feel an agent is taking you for a ride then begin searching again.
3. Actively look for advice from specialized legal experts. A great place to begin is obtaining free legal advice from your area Citizen Advice Bureau.
4. Make sure you are upfront and truthful with your cash investor. Let them know your expectations and timeframe; if they’re not able to meet or adhere to your requests start searching again.
5. Read the small print. The majority of ripoffs are clear as crystal if you read the small print; they’re offering you something which is to good to be true that it’s in fact false. Read every thing carefully and don’t be hesitant to ask questions if there’s something you do not understand. Never sign any contract or give investors dollars without reading every detail of their contract.
If you wish to sell property fast, it is very important to pay attention to the details and do your research. In the midst of a recession a number of investors may try to take advantage of you as the seller. Keep your eyes open but also keep a balanced view when selling your property.
